Our client is a leading Property Investment and Trading Group, with an established track record of asset management, acquisitions, and trading of a complex value-added estate across Ireland and the UK.
They require an experienced Executive Assistant/ Office Manager to join their team.
The role will be offered on a permanent, part-time basis. 25hrs/week, Monday to Friday (09.00-14.00). A presence is required in the office therefore remote working is not possible.
Executive Assistant duties include:
- Diary management, handling messages, letter writing, expenses;
- Travel arrangements: flights, hotels, car hire etc;
- Renewal of personal obligations, such as car tax, NCT, permits, licences, etc;
- Ad hoc personal duties as required;
- Assist accountant in gathering all info for personal tax return.
Office Management:
- Answer phones, arrange post/couriers, welcome visitors, meeting tea/coffee, arrange meetings when required;
- Manage office IT requirements (hardware/software) and office equipment in conjunction with suppliers;
- Ensure office stocked with stationary, cleaning products, catering supplies, water etc;
- Management of cleaner for office and all properties;
- Organise any corporate entertainment;
- Manage company mobile phones, utility accounts, phone system and broadband;
- Analyse and maintain company credit card breakdowns;
- Maintain records for staff annual leave;
- Manage Petty cash;
- Office filing both electronic and paper.
Qualifications:
- 10yrs experience in a similar role with a proven level of professionalism;
- An interest in property and investment;
- Be extremely organised, efficient and able to multi-task;
- Be able to work on their own and within a small team;
- Be technically savvy with IT, telecoms and MS office systems;
- Strong team player who builds trust, confidence, and works collaboratively
- Experience in managing sensitive information in a confidential manner;
- Third level degree or similar level of experience.
